Clarity is a CBT-based mental health journal and AI-chatbot tool for managing stress and mood on iOS.

The App DNA

What makes this app unique?

Users hire Clarity for structured, evidence-based cognitive behavioral therapy tools that provide more clinical depth than standard mood trackers.

For Individuals managing stress, anxiety, or low mood seeking evidence-based, therapist-recommended self-help tools.

Velocity

Maintenance developmentperformanceopaqueShow more...

The app currently ships at a cadence of approximately 0.15 releases per week, placing it firmly in the maintenance tier. Development activity is limited to minor stability improvements and bug fixes, with no evidence of new feature development or live operations. The latest release continues this trend of opaque, maintenance-focused updates. The development pace has remained consistent but low over the analyzed four-month period.

Competition

Competitive landscape for Clarity: CBT Self Help Journal

How's the Medical market?

Clarity maintains a high 4.84 rating across 29,015 reviews, positioning it as a premium clinical alternative in the Medical category. Its grossing rank volatility across international markets suggests it is currently testing price sensitivity in non-US regions.

The rivals identified

Daylio Journal - Mood Tracker

By Relaxio s.r.o.

Daylio dominates the mood-tracking niche with a massive user base and a high-frequency release cadence that keeps it at the top of the category.

  • Utilizes a non-text-first, icon-based logging system that significantly reduces friction for daily habit formation.
  • Offers deep data visualization and correlation analysis between activities and mood states for long-term tracking.
  • Maintains a high-velocity release schedule with 13 updates in six months, ensuring constant feature refinement.

The Analyst's Read

Key takeaways for Clarity: CBT Self Help Journal

Where is it heading?

The mental health app market is consolidating around high-retention, gamified experiences, leaving clinical-first tools like Clarity exposed to churn. Unless the team resolves the navigation regressions and billing friction, the app will continue to lose ground to competitors with higher release velocities.

  • Interface regressions on smaller screens prevent users from completing daily check-ins, which directly reduces the daily active habit.
  • Billing transparency complaints following trial periods create significant support friction, which compounds the sentiment decline already visible in recent reviews.
